WebMay 2, 2015 · If you find a stray animal, you must: Return the animal to the owner - - Most statutes require you to attempt to return the animal to its owner, before you assert ownership. Check for a tag or license. The tag may have a phone number for the owner. If the animal has a license, it may indicate the animal shelter the animal was adopted from.
